WebFecal Immunochemical Test (FIT) FIT is a safe and painless at-home cancer screening test. FIT checks someone’s stool (poop) for tiny amounts of blood, which could be caused by colon cancer and some pre-cancerous polyps (growths in the colon or rectum that can turn into cancer over time). The progression of the disease is classified in stages from 1 to 4, with each advancing stage representing a worsening of … office 365 ncl log inWeb23 feb. 2024 · The rectum is the passageway that connects the colon to the anus. Sometimes abnormal growths, called polyps, form in the colon or rectum. Over time, some polyps may turn into cancer. Screening tests can find polyps so they can be removed before turning into cancer.
